Leadership Changes at Guardian Glass

Date: 24 July 2020

Ron Vaupel, President and CEO of Guardian Industries, has assumed leadership of the company’s glass business following the departure of Kevin Baird, formerly President and CEO of Guardian Glass.

In further changes at the senior leadership level, Rick Zoulek and Guus Boekhoudt have each been named Executive Vice President for Guardian Glass. Zoulek oversees the company’s operations in North, Central and South America, while Boekhoudt will now add Guardian Glass operations in India, the Middle East and Africa to his previous responsibilities in Europe and Asia.

These changes are effective immediately and will increase the momentum of the company’s continuing operational transformation to ensure that Guardian Glass remains the preferred global supplier of architectural glass solutions.

“In this rapidly changing business environment, it is imperative that we understand the complex requirements of our customers and continue to provide the products and services that they value,” said Vaupel. “These leadership changes best position Guardian Glass to serve our customers.”
